10 Return: Da’Vonne

5 Contestant We Want To See Make A Return To The Challenge 36 (And 5 Who Can Stay Home)

Da’Vonne should absolutely make a return to The Challenge as soon as possible. The former Big Brother star provides excellent commentary 100% of the time, and became somewhat of an elimination queen on her last season, as she was constantly thrown in with her partner, Bear. She’s proved that she can really compete with the best of ’em.

It doesn’t seem likely that Da’Vonne will be returning anytime soon, however. While she hasn’t completely ruled it out, her main focus right now is on acting. The door is always open, though.

6 Return: Turbo

5 Contestant We Want To See Make A Return To The Challenge 36 (And 5 Who Can Stay Home)

Turbo’s future on the challenge isn’t super clear. His altercation with Jordan during 35 ended up getting him expelled from the season, so whether or not he’ll be able to come back is still up in the air. Hopefully he does, though. Turbo is an absolute joy to watch. He’s caring, funny, and an absolute freight train of a competitor. If he does end up coming back, the other contestants are going to want to look out for him. He can easily make his way to a final and win it.

5 Stay Home: Paulie

5 Contestant We Want To See Make A Return To The Challenge 36 (And 5 Who Can Stay Home)

Literally don’t come back. Like, don’t. Please.

Paulie is just the worst in about every way imaginable. Paulie is an okay competitor, with the ego of a 35-time winner. He thinks that he is the best competitor in the game by miles, and it simply isn’t the case. He avoids eliminations at all costs (no matter how often he threatens to go in purposefully) and had an absolutely dreadful final performance in 34. He’s also constantly getting in fights with everyone for no reason, and is the main source of the decline of Cara. Paulie just does not need to come back. He *spoiler* won’t be around for 35, so maybe that’s a good sign.
